A Court of Thorns and Roses is a fantasy romance series by American author Sarah J. Maas, which follows the journey of 19-year-old Feyre Archeron after she is brought into the faerie lands of Prythian. The first book of the series, A Court of Thorns and Roses, was published in May 2015. The series centers on Feyre's adventures across Prythian and the faerie courts, following the epic love story and fierce struggle that ensues after she enters the fae lands. The series has sold over 13 million copies. There are currently five novels in the series, with the sixth scheduled to release on October 27, 2026, and the seventh on January 12, 2027. An eighth installment is set to conclude the continuous story told across books six, seven and eight.

The Hobbit (1937) is J. R. R. Tolkien's children's fantasy novel following the reluctant burglar Bilbo Baggins, who joins a company of dwarves and the wizard Gandalf on a journey to reclaim treasure guarded by the dragon Smaug. It stands as a complete adventure on its own, but shares its setting with the rest of Tolkien's legendarium and leads into the events of The Lord of the Rings.

The Sharing Knife is a romance/fantasy series by American writer Lois McMaster Bujold, published in 2006–2019. The original story grew so long in the telling that it was split into two volumes: Beguilement (2006) and Legacy (2007). Bujold then wrote a sequel, which was also divided, into Passage (2008) and Horizon (2009). The original title of the sequel was The Wide Green World, but Bujold and her publisher decided to make "Sharing Knife" the overall title, with the individual books given one-word subtitles and numbered 1–4. The fifth story in the series, a "short novel" titled Knife Children, was released as an electronic book on January 25, 2019.

Sue Lynn Tan's Celestial Kingdom duology reimagines the Chinese legend of the moon goddess Chang'e, following her daughter Xingyin as she seeks to free her mother from an enchantment binding her to the moon. It opens with Daughter of the Moon Goddess (2022) and concludes with Heart of the Sun Warrior, with the companion collection Tales of the Celestial Kingdom and the further novel Immortal extending the same mythic world.

The Kiesha'ra Series is a set of five fantasy novels written by American young adult author Amelia Atwater-Rhodes, which focus on several races of shapeshifters, including the avians, the serpiente, and the shm'Ahnmik. The series includes the following novels: Hawksong (2003), Snakecharm (2004), Falcondance (2005), Wolfcry (2006), and Wyvernhail (2007).

Rebecca Yarros's The Empyrean opens with Fourth Wing, following Violet Sorrengail as she's pushed into a brutal dragon-rider war college despite having trained for a different, less physically demanding path. Iron Flame and Onyx Storm continue her survival among rival riders and a wider political conflict facing the kingdom of Navarre. The series pairs a competitive military-academy structure with a central romance thread running alongside the war narrative.

The Barbed Coil is a fantasy novel by J. V. Jones, published in 1997. It is a portal fantasy. Publishers Weekly described it as a "predictable hybrid of fantasy adventure and romance".

Caraval is Stephanie Garber's YA fantasy trilogy, Caraval (2017), Legendary and Finale, with Spectacular later extending the story. It follows Scarlett Dragna into a legendary, once-a-year magical performance where the line between spectacle and real danger blurs, as she searches for her missing sister inside it. The books form one continuing story rather than standalone volumes.
